Immediate Emergency Treatment Tips
In cases of dental emergencies in kids, without delay using first aid actions can aid minimize pain and reduce possible problems.
If your youngster experiences a knocked-out tooth, delicately rinse it with water, bewaring not to touch the root, and try to return it into the outlet. If this isn't feasible, keep the tooth in a glass of milk or saliva and look for prompt dental care.
For a broken or broken tooth, rinse the mouth with cozy water and apply a cold compress to reduce swelling.
In cases of a toothache, rinse the mouth with warm deep sea and gently floss around the tooth to remove any type of caught debris. If there's swelling, use a pain reliever suitable for your youngster's age and weight.
In scenarios including a bitten tongue or lip, apply pressure with a tidy towel to stop any kind of blood loss and use a chilly compress to lower swelling.
Stopping Future Dental Emergencies
To stop future dental emergency situations in children, establishing consistent dental health behaviors is crucial. Make sure your youngster brushes their teeth two times a day with fluoride toothpaste and flosses daily.
Normal dental check-ups are crucial for very early detection of any type of problems and specialist cleansings. Motivate your youngster to use a mouthguard during sports activities to shield their teeth from injury.
Restriction sweet treats and drinks in their diet plan to lower the danger of cavities and dental cavity. Teach them just how to correctly use dental tools like tooth brushes and floss to promote excellent dental health and wellness.
Instruct them on the significance of avoiding attacking down on difficult objects and opening up packages with their teeth to avoid oral injury. By instilling these habits early on, you can assist your child maintain a healthy smile and reduce the possibility of future dental emergencies.
